General Motors - Detroit Historical Society
William C. Durant founded General Motors in 1908. Originally intended as a holding company for the Buick Car Company, within two years Durant brought some of the biggest names in the automotive industry, including Oldsmobile, Cadillac , Oakland (later known as Pontiac) and the predecessors of GMC Truck.
